Acronym: Human Genital Mutilation.

The International Coalition for Genital Integrity (ICGI) introduced the term Human Genital Mutilation (HGM) in 2006.

Lloyd Schofield has been using the hashtag #HGM for human genital mutilation frequently and particularly when responding to articles about FGM on Twitter. It's being picked up there, so please consider using #HGM, too.

HGM is a collective category for CGC, FGC, FGM, IGM, and MGM.
